Navigating Team Dynamics: Challenges And Support Strategies for the Neurodivergent Leader

Having a leader with ADHD can present unique challenges for a team, but it can also bring valuable qualities such as creativity, adaptability, and out-of-the-box thinking. By implementing structured communication plans, decision-making protocols, and utilizing delegation and project management tools, teams can support their Neurodivergent leader and maintain a productive and harmonious work environment.
